In 2021, something unexpected happened in the stock market. A group of Reddit users from the community r/WallStreetBets started buying a stock called GameStop, which big hedge funds were betting would lose value. These everyday people worked together to push the stock price up, forcing the hedge funds to buy it back at very high prices. This event shocked Wall Street and showed that regular investors could influence the stock market in a big way. By 2024, this "meme stock" phenomenon has grown and continues to affect the market. It became a symbol of how collective action can create seismic shifts in established financial systems. This wasn’t just a financial event; it was a cultural moment that demonstrated the power of technology and community in reshaping traditional systems.
GameStop’s story is about more than just money. It’s about a shift in power dynamics. Hedge funds that once controlled the market narrative found themselves at the mercy of a movement they underestimated. It proved that a united group of retail investors could compete with Wall Street titans, rewriting the rules of the game. By 2024, its legacy continues to inspire both seasoned investors and those just entering the stock market.
Meme stocks are stocks that become very popular because of social media attention, not because the companies are performing well. Some famous examples include GameStop, AMC Theatres, and Bed Bath & Beyond. People buy these stocks because they are trending on platforms like Reddit, Twitter, and TikTok, not because of their financial strength. This trend proves how powerful social media can be in shaping the stock market. The term "meme stock" highlights how cultural trends, humor, and viral content intersect with investment strategies, creating a unique dynamic that traditional financial markets had not encountered before.
What makes meme stocks different is their emotional appeal. They’re not just about numbers on a screen; they’re about stories, jokes, and the thrill of being part of something bigger. Many investors see them as a way to rebel against traditional financial systems, making these stocks as much about ideology as they are about profit. This mix of emotion and finance is what sets meme stocks apart and gives them their unpredictable nature.
Reddit, especially r/WallStreetBets, is the main platform for meme stock discussions. This online group has millions of members who share stock tips, memes, and jokes. Social media helps these ideas spread quickly, with platforms like Twitter and TikTok amplifying the buzz. It’s a new way of investing that allows anyone with an internet connection to join the conversation, breaking down barriers that once kept the stock market exclusive. For many, it’s not just about making money; it’s about being part of a larger movement that challenges traditional norms of investing. This sense of belonging drives more engagement and investment, further fueling the meme stock trend.
Social media also introduces a new form of transparency. Before, stock market discussions were dominated by analysts and insiders. Now, platforms like Reddit offer a space for open, unfiltered conversations. This shift has democratized financial information, making it accessible to more people than ever before. However, this openness also comes with risks, as misinformation can spread just as quickly as facts.
GameStop’s rise is the best example of how meme stocks work. Hedge funds were betting against GameStop, expecting its value to drop. But Reddit users noticed this and started buying the stock, driving its price up from under $20 to over $400 in just weeks. This made the hedge funds lose billions of dollars. GameStop’s story is now a symbol of how small investors can challenge big players in the market. Its meteoric rise highlighted the potential for collective action in investing and reshaped how people view the power dynamics between Wall Street and Main Street. Even years later, GameStop remains a focal point in discussions about retail investor influence.
For many, GameStop represented a David vs. Goliath battle. Everyday people took on the giants of Wall Street—and won, at least temporarily. The stock’s dramatic rise and fall serve as a case study in the risks and rewards of collective investing. It also raised questions about the fairness of market systems and the role of regulations in maintaining balance.
Meme stocks create a lot of unpredictability. For example, AMC and Bed Bath & Beyond saw their stock prices double or drop by half in just a few days. This makes the market more volatile and harder to predict, which can scare off some big investors. However, this volatility also attracts day traders and risk-takers who see an opportunity for quick profits. As a result, the market experiences waves of extreme highs and lows, creating an unpredictable trading environment that keeps investors on their toes.
Volatility is both a blessing and a curse. While it offers opportunities for high returns, it also increases the risk of significant losses. Investors need to be prepared for rapid changes in stock value, which can be driven by factors as unpredictable as a viral tweet or a trending Reddit post.
Apps like Robinhood have made it simple for anyone to trade stocks, with no fees and options to buy small amounts of shares. This has allowed more people to join the stock market. However, it’s also encouraged risky behavior, as some investors follow trends without understanding the risks. The simplicity of these apps can sometimes lead to overconfidence, where inexperienced investors make big bets based on limited information, often leading to significant financial losses when the hype fades.
Robinhood and similar platforms have also introduced features like instant deposits and fractional shares, making investing more accessible than ever. While this democratization is a positive step, it also means that more inexperienced investors are entering the market, often without the necessary knowledge to make informed decisions.
Fear of missing out (FOMO) plays a big role in meme stocks. When people see others making money quickly, they want to join in. This creates a cycle where more people buy the stock, driving the price up even more, regardless of whether the company is actually doing well. Social media amplifies FOMO by showcasing success stories of people who made thousands or even millions from meme stocks, pushing others to jump in, often without doing proper research. This emotional response often drives the market more than rational analysis.
Critics argue that meme stock investing is more like gambling than traditional investing. Many people buy these stocks without understanding the risks, which can lead to big losses when the hype dies down. For example, AMC’s stock price shot up in 2021 but has since fallen dramatically, leaving many investors with losses. The unpredictable nature of meme stocks means that they can enrich some while devastating others.
This gambling-like behavior has raised questions about the ethics of meme stock investing. Is it fair to encourage people to take such high risks, especially when they may not fully understand the stakes? These debates have sparked broader discussions about financial literacy and the responsibilities of both investors and the platforms they use.
Regulators like the SEC are looking closely at meme stocks. They want to make sure that the market stays fair and transparent. Some trading apps like Robinhood have faced criticism for limiting trades during the GameStop frenzy, raising questions about whose side they’re on. This scrutiny has led to discussions about new regulations that could address market manipulation and ensure a level playing field for all investors.
The regulatory landscape is evolving to keep up with the changes introduced by meme stocks. New rules could include stricter reporting requirements for short-selling and enhanced transparency for trading platforms. These measures aim to protect individual investors while maintaining the market’s integrity.
Big investment firms have learned from the meme stock trend. Some now monitor social media to predict which stocks might become the next meme stocks, while others have changed their strategies to avoid getting caught in another GameStop-like situation. By adopting advanced analytics and AI tools, these firms aim to stay ahead of meme stock trends. This adaptation shows how even the most traditional institutions are evolving in response to new market dynamics.
Other companies like BlackBerry, Nokia, and Peloton have also become meme stocks. These stocks often gain attention when Reddit users create new stories about why they could succeed, even if the company isn’t performing well financially. These narratives, often crafted with a mix of humor and hope, drive speculative investments that can temporarily boost stock prices.
Some businesses are embracing their status as meme stocks. AMC, for example, gave out digital collectibles called NFTs to shareholders, combining their brand with popular digital trends. This has helped them build loyalty among investors and attract new ones. By tapping into the cultural zeitgeist, these companies not only maintain investor interest but also create new revenue streams.
Meme stocks are changing how we think about what a stock is worth. In the past, a stock’s value depended mostly on how well the company was doing financially. Now, social media buzz and community sentiment can play a big role, too. This shift forces investors and analysts to consider non-traditional factors when evaluating stocks, blending quantitative analysis with qualitative insights from online communities.
The meme stock movement shows that regular people can make a difference in the stock market. As technology improves, tools like AI trading bots and blockchain platforms could make it even easier for individuals to invest and shake up the market. These innovations could further democratize investing, empowering more people to participate.
Investing in meme stocks can be exciting, but it’s also risky. The key takeaway is to do your research and avoid putting all your money into one trend. A balanced approach with a mix of investments is the safest way to grow your portfolio.
The rise of Reddit investor groups and meme stocks has changed the stock market forever. By using social media and collective action, small investors have shown they can challenge the biggest players on Wall Street. As we move toward 2025, the lessons from meme stocks will continue to influence how people invest, how companies respond, and how regulators manage the market. The future of investing is being written in real-time, and the meme stock phenomenon is just the beginning of this new chapter.
